John Gaffney is a political commentator and author, and currently Professor of Politics at Aston University. Specialising in French politics and the discourse of leadership, he regularly contributes to TV and print media. His latest book Political Leadership in France: From Charles de Gaulle to Nicolas Sarkozy (Palgrave, 2012), is out now in paperback.

He is the author of three other monographs on French and British Politics. He has written fifty journal articles and chapters, and has edited a dozen books, his most recent being Stardom in Postwar France (Berghahn, 2011), with Diana Holmes.

John Gaffney is also Co-Director of the Aston Centre for Europe, a Visiting Professor at The Institute for Political Studies, Sciences Po, Rennes and has twice been a Visiting Scholar at Harvard University.
